Closing the Distance: How Technology Bridges Gaps
Technology has revolutionized communication and fostered unprecedented levels of global connectivity. Messaging apps have become ubiquitous, enabling individuals across vast distances to connect, share ideas, and build relationships. Furthermore, advancements in communication infrastructure, such as high-speed internet and satellite networks, have made it easier than ever for people to access information and work together in real time.
This increased connectivity has various benefits, including promoting cultural understanding, facilitating economic growth, and empowering individuals through access to education and knowledge. However, it is essential to tackle the challenges that accompany this technological revolution, such as ensuring equitable access to technology and mitigating the potential for online manipulation.

An Exploration of Ethical Algorithms
As technology advances at a breakneck velocity, the creation of algorithms becomes increasingly commonplace. These intricate processes underpin countless aspects of our lives, from suggestion engines to monetary models. However, with this growing power comes a crucial need to confront the ethical ramifications.
- These intricate systems can perpetuate and amplify existing societal biases, leading to discrimination
- Clarity in algorithmic decision-making remains a obstacle, making it difficult to interpret the motivations behind certain outcomes.
- Confidentiality concerns are paramount, as algorithms often utilize vast amounts of private data. It is imperative to ensure that such data is secured
Fostering a balance between the benefits and risks of algorithmic technology necessitates a multifaceted approach. This includes promoting responsible development practices, promoting public engagement, and establishing comprehensive regulatory frameworks. Only through such concerted initiatives can we steer the moral landscape of tech responsibly.
